So, what actually is a stair lift? A stair lift is a practical piece of equipment that can assist you to become mobile as well as it carries you down and up the stairs, allowing you to move about in your house with ease as well as do things that you would certainly be unable to undertake typically.

A stair lift is in a nutshell a mechanical chair that helps to lift you up and down the stairs. A track or rail is commonly placed to the stairway treads and also a seat or perhaps a lifting system is affixed to the track. In Tensas County, you are able to get on the chair or the platform and also the chair glides along the path helping you move up and also down the stairs. You similarly have designs wherein you can take your wheelchair on the stair lift and also these are known as platform lifts.

Stair Lifts are actually a significant support to the senior citizens and also individuals with movement difficulties that believe it a demanding task to move up and down the stairs in their home.

Safety and Comfort

A stair lift provides automated passage up and down the stairs. The seat of the stair lift has a seat belt that makes certain that you are actually protected when the stair lift is in motion. Today, the majority of stair lifts have integrated safety measure features that are going to avoid its use in the event that it comes across an obstruction on the staircases or even if any kind of part of the stair lift i.e. the seat, armrests or even foot rest is actually not in its proper setting. The stair lifts also are equipped alongside a protection fixture that prevents any sort of accidental use or even little ones coming from operating the chair.

Usually, the seat of the stair lift comes with an adjustable as well as padded seating and also armrests that ensure maximum comfort. You can likewise adjust the footrest depending on to your height.

Staircase Accessibility

Many stair lifts come with quite slim profiles and do not block the entire stairs, which is openly attainable. Normally, the chair, along with the foot rest are collapsible so that it is not a blockage for family as well as other people intending to operate the stairs.

Easy To Use

Stair Lifts are very simple to use as well as handle. Many stair lifts have a switch located on the armrest of the chair that permits you to control it. These days, lots of stair lift styles are actually equipped alongside a remote that permits you to control it quite easily and also moves the stair lift to the top or the bottom of the stairs as required. When the stair lift is in the lock stance, it charges, to ensure that you are able to make use of it whenever you want to and also in the event that there is a electricity disruption, the stair lift commonly has an integrated battery back up that permits you to use it.

Different Types Of Stair Lifts

There are various kinds of stair lifts like:

Stair Lifts for Straight Stairs​

If your home features a straight staircase, then a stair lift which runs along a straight track or rail is normally among the most typical form of stair lift. These oftentimes have drop-down or set seats that are affixed. The setup of a stair lift of a straight stairs may end up being a problem if the stairs are too tight. In case your stairs is mostly straight and yet it features a contour on top, then you can select a straight stair lift and also a bridging system that serves to help the lift to reach the landing better. Usually, straight stair lifts are the least expensive and easiest to install.

Stair Lifts for Curved Stairs​

If your staircases are curved, then you should attach a curved stair lift. These are actually more intricate compared to straight stair lifts and also they involve rounded rails to fit the precise form of the staircase. Usually, curved stair lifts are even more costly.

Wheelchair and Platform Stair Lifts​

Wheelchair inclined platform wheelchair lift or "IPL" Is a lift that is linked to your stairs. It transports wheelchairs up and down the stairs in lieu of a detached equipment like an elevator or a vertical stairlift. Some platforms might fold facing the wall, while others stay fixed. Options are dependent on your needs and also your space. Most inclined platform lifts come with the choice for a remote to call for the platform to the landing area/position of their choice. Inclined platform lifts require sufficient head clearance, stairs area, and also landing area at the bottom of the stairs. Incline wheelchair lifts are an ideal choice for those who do not wish to transfer off and on their wheelchair for them to go up and down the stairs. It is a great solution to improve accessibility around stairs. This is an ideal alternative for those that do not have the room for or the resources for an elevator or a vertical platform lift in their residence. Enables an individual in a mobility device to ascend and also down stairs without needing to move from wheelchair or mobility scooter Uses a platform that trips backwards and forwards the stairways For both interior as well as outside Folds out of the way when not in use Has safety stop indicators & battery backup Both are reliable as well as safe for wheelchairs and users.

Outdoor Or Exterior Stair Lifts​

These types of stair lifts are usually put up outside on steps that take you to your front door or on stairways going to your back yard or patio. Exterior stair lifts are generally similar to straight or curved stair lifts that are used inside; but, these are typically made with weather-proof building materials.

Standing Stair Lifts​

If your staircase is especially very slender and it will not go with a chair stair lift, then a standing stair lift is generally best. However, you should ensure that you have adequate clearance in the stairs ,as well,that it is high enough to fit you when you're standing. Standing stair lifts are primarily useful for people having challenges flexing their legs. Some standing stair lift versions also feature a tiny ledge that enables you to hold on to your balance. Even so, standing stair lift might not be suited for everyone, particularly if you don't have the sturdiness to stand up for a several mins or you are prone to getting light-headed.

1. What is a stair lift?

A stair lift is a motorized chair that moves along a rail mounted to the treads of the stairs. It helps individuals with mobility issues to travel up and down stairs safely and comfortably.

2. Who can benefit from a stair lift?

Stair lifts are beneficial for individuals with limited mobility, such as seniors, people with disabilities, or those recovering from surgery or an injury.

3. How much does a stair lift cost?

The cost of a stair lift can vary widely depending on the model, features, and whether it is for a straight or curved staircase. Generally, prices range from $2,000 to $15,000.

4. Can a stair lift be installed on any type of staircase?

Stair lifts can be installed on most types of staircases, including straight, curved, and even outdoor stairs. Custom configurations are available for more complex staircases.

5. How long does it take to install a stair lift?

Installation time can vary, but a standard straight stair lift can typically be installed in a few hours. Curved stair lifts, which require custom rails, may take longer.

6. Are stair lifts safe to use?

Yes, stair lifts are designed with safety features such as seat belts, swivel seats, footrest sensors, and emergency stop buttons to ensure safe operation.

7. What happens if there is a power outage?

Most stair lifts are equipped with battery backups that allow them to operate during a power outage. The battery will need to be recharged once power is restored.

8. How do I maintain a stair lift?

Regular maintenance is important to keep a stair lift in good working condition. This includes cleaning the rail, checking for loose bolts, and scheduling annual professional inspections.

9. Can stair lifts be rented or leased?

Yes, many companies offer rental or lease options for stair lifts, which can be a cost-effective solution for short-term needs.
